Quarterly Planning Note — Branch Managers

Headline for the quarter: the sale of our Kestrel Logistics unit to Brimhall Holdings is expected to complete by mid-quarter. Branch operations are unaffected; routing contracts transfer intact. Do not discuss terms with customers until the joint announcement. Staffing and targets remain as issued in January. The rationale and next steps are summarised below.

management briefing: Headcount on the Belix team goes from 60 to 93 by the end of November. Gross margin on Belix came in at 23 percent against a plan of 47 percent.

Ticket VK-2291: Signature check failed on tailctl 3.4.1

The internal log-tailing CLI fails verification on the Drossel build hosts after yesterday's promotion. The artifact itself looks intact; the mismatch appears to be a stale trust bundle on the verifier side, not a tampered binary. Requesting the release manager confirm the expected signer before we re-push. The signing key the build was produced with is pasted below.

deploy key for fafof-yaguf: bky4_zHj6

Handover Note — From the Desk of M. Arvelle to J. Crantock

Hi all — quick handover as I move to the Northfield office. The big item is the marketing budget cut at Quillhaven Media: we're trimming about twenty percent from campaign spend starting next quarter. Sales leads, keep pitching the Brightline package, but hold off promising co-funded promotions until the new numbers land. J. will walk you through the details next week. The confidential business plan note is attached just below.

board note of tawip-fajop: Lamwynix Holdings is in early talks to buy Tammirax Works for about $473.8 million. The Istax launch date is November 23, and nothing goes to the press before then. Legal wants the Aldielek Partners term sheet countersigned before May 19.

Onboarding: ScaleWise reviewer notes

ScaleWise converts recipe yields between serving counts for the Pottlebrook kitchen app. Review focus: unit conversions and fraction rounding — both have bitten us before. Any change to the rounding table needs a second approver. Tests must cover metric and imperial paths. Merge only after the conversion snapshot suite passes. Reviewer conventions and checklist are documented on the internal page.

operations page: https://confluence.lumicsys.internal/projects/display/projects/display